I just received the Faszination Korallenriff (Fascination: Coral Reef) 3D Blu-ray



https://www.blu-ray.com/movies/Faszi...Blu-ray/24535/

It is a native 3D disc - not a cheap-o conversion and has a nice lenticular cover - so for those who don't have enough underwater 3D discs, here's another one.

But here's the rub (!) - importers beware - the sleeve lists REGIONS ABC - but the disc is actually locked to REGION B!

Re: Faszination Korallenriff (Fascination: Coral Reef)

Aside from doing a quick check on titles as they come in, I'm limited to watching stuff on the weekends these days - so I haven't had an opportunity to watch it yet. The amazon.de review page is filled with raves, but I think they are primarily in response to the 3D being real, honest to gosh, native 3D, instead of converted.

It looks good - but it doesn't appear to be quite on the same level as either of Warner Bros IMAX 'Sea' films. Didn't appear quite as colorful - and the music & narration are not as lively (and not narrated by a known celebrity -LOL).

Here are a few more to report - all tested on a USA Region A PS3 & a European Region B Sony BDP S-780 Blu-ray player:


A Haunting In Salem (USA)
plays on regions A & B, so it is probably Region Free. Native 3D. Directed by Dick Van Dyke's grandson (who also directed the abysmal Titanic 2), we found this one pretty entertaining.
https://www.blu-ray.com/movies/A-Hau...Blu-ray/23967/


The Hidden (UK)
is Region B Locked. 3D looks pretty good. Despite the wild premise, the movie is not all that good.
There is no link for at blu-ray.com and it's not up at amazon.co.uk - but is available through play.com. A German version is coming.
http://www.play.com/DVD/Blu-ray/4-/1...D/Product.html


Titanic 2 (Germany)
plays on regions A & B, so it is probably Region Free. Not in 3D at all - the worst "German conversion" I've seen yet. The entire screen is recessed a bit and it is "3D". The film's concept is pretty funny but seems like a lost opportunity to really milk it for all that it is worth. Movie is even worse than you'd imagine - almost Ed Wood like in its incompetence. Some good laughs - but not quite enough to really recommend.
